The 1889 All-Ireland Senior Football Championship Final was the second All-Ireland Final and the culmination of the 1889 All-Ireland Senior Football Championship, an inter-county Gaelic football tournament for the top teams in Ireland. Tipperary were the winners.

The Queens County (Laois) team that lost to Tipperary were from the Portlaoise club.[1]

Gaelic football was considered to be "the work of the devil" at this time.[2]

It was Tipperary's first All-Ireland football title: they would win three more in 1895, 1900 and 1920. Football has since gone by the way side in the county, with hurling now being more prominent.[3]
